Ecuador is one of the most species-rich nations in the world with a diverse cultural heritage, spectacular terrain and wonderful rivers. This combination makes for a truly unique kayaking vacation. To take advantage of the variety of white water and the best water levels, we paddle in two separate drainages. Travel between these areas is minimal so we get to kayak every single day. We'll run tributaries of the Amazon, continuous Andean creeks and big water, drop-pool play runs. You'll find lush jungle canyons and lightly populated valleys full of birds, butterflies and orchids.
Nowhere else on earth will you find so much natural diversity in such a tiny place. Ecuador is the second smallest country in South America situated on the equator, and offers an outstanding variety of things to do and see.In one days drive you can journey from the Amazon basin across glaciated Andean volcanoes, down through tropical cloud forest to the sunset on the pacific coast! You could be viewing the delights of the indigenous markets and then the next day be hot and humid viewing monkeys in the Amazon jungles of the Oriente, or lying in the natural hot springs.
